堆和栈的概念和区别

      在说堆和栈以前,咱们先说一下JVM(虚拟机)内存的划分:c++       Java程序在运行时都要开辟空间,任何软件在运行时都要在内存中开辟空间,Java虚拟机运行时也是要开辟空间的。JVM运行时在内存中开辟一片内存区域,启动时在本身的内存区域中进行更细致的划分,由于虚拟机中每一片内存处理的方式都不一样,因此要单独进行管理。程序员       JVM内存的划分有五片:数组     
相关文章
相关标签/搜索